Excavator Hire Prices in Kenya (2026 Guide)
If you’re searching for excavator hire prices in Kenya, understanding the real market rates can help you budget accurately and avoid overpaying.
Excavator Hire Rates in Kenya
| per hour | 5,000 – 9,000 |
| per day | 40,000 – 50,000 |
⚙️ What Affects Excavator Hire Prices in Kenya
Excavator costs vary depending on several key factors:
- Machine Size:
20-ton excavators (most common) vs 30-ton machines for heavy-duty work - Location (Very Important):
Transport costs (mobilization) can add KES 15,000 – 60,000+ depending on distance - Type of Work:
Rock breaking, demolition, or hard soil excavation may cost more than normal digging - Duration of Hire:
Longer projects often get better daily or weekly rates
⚠️ Why “Near Me” Matters More Than Price
Most people focus on:
👉 “Which excavator is cheapest?”
But here’s the truth:

Image of a KOMATSU PC210-10 for Hire at 45,000Ksh Per Day
❌ Cheap machine far away = expensive transport
✅ Slightly higher rate nearby = lower total cost
👉 Transport (low loader) can cost KES 15,000 – 60,000+
So choosing a nearby machine can save you thousands.
